Bosnia and Herzegovina Celebrates Historic World Cup Qualification
Bosnia and Herzegovina has erupted in joy following a dramatic victory over Italy that secured the national football team’s qualification for the FIFA World Cup. The match, which took place recently, not only showcased the team’s resilience and skill but also ignited a wave of celebrations across the country, from Zenica to Sarajevo.
A Historic Victory
The significance of this win extends beyond mere sports; it marks a pivotal moment in Bosnia and Herzegovina’s football history. The national team, often seen as underdogs, managed to clinch a spot in the World Cup, a feat that many fans believed was out of reach. The match against Italy, a traditional football powerhouse, was fraught with tension and drama, culminating in a thrilling finish that will be remembered for years to come.
Nationwide Celebrations
In the aftermath of the victory, cities across Bosnia and Herzegovina transformed into hubs of celebration. Streets filled with jubilant fans waving flags and singing anthems, while fireworks lit up the night sky. The sense of unity and national pride was palpable, as people from diverse backgrounds came together to celebrate this shared achievement.
In Zenica, where the team has a strong following, local cafes and bars were filled with supporters reliving the match’s highlights. In Sarajevo, the capital, public squares became gathering points for fans eager to express their joy. The celebrations were characterized by a sense of nostalgia, with many recalling past struggles and triumphs in the realm of football.
